Trident Maritime Systems - CAC, LLC is looking for a skilled and dependable Building Maintenance Technician to join our Maintenance Department in High Bridge, NJ. This role is essential in keeping our facilities safe, functional, and presentable through general construction, repair work, and day-to-day upkeep.


Position Summary:

The Building Maintenance Technician is responsible for a wide range of general construction and building maintenance tasks. This includes drywall installation, painting, carpentry, minor facility repairs, and support for company events and facility improvements. The ideal candidate will be hands-on, reliable, and proactive in maintaining a safe and well-functioning work environment.


Responsibilities:


  • Perform drywall installation, patching, sheetrock repairs, and interior/exterior painting.




  • Handle carpentry tasks such as framing, door and trim installation, and small renovation projects.




  • Conduct routine facility maintenance including ceiling tile replacement, flooring repair, and minor plumbing/electrical fixes.




  • Assist in moving and assembling furniture; support event setup and teardown.




  • Maintain clean and organized work areas while following safety protocols.




  • Inspect building areas regularly to identify and resolve maintenance issues.




  • Respond to maintenance work orders in a timely manner.




  • Use hand and power tools to complete tasks.




  • Support other maintenance team members and attend required training sessions.




  • Work flexible hours as needed based on workload and business priorities.




Qualifications:


  • High School Diploma or GED required.




  • Minimum of 2 years of experience in general construction, drywall, painting, or carpentry preferred.




  • Familiarity with hand and power tools and standard safety practices.




  • Experience with basic plumbing or electrical repairs is a plus.




  • Heavy equipment operation experience is preferred.




  • Valid driver's license required.




  • Ability to lift heavy objects (up to 100 lbs) and perform physical tasks on a regular basis.




  • Strong attention to detail, problem-solving skills, and adaptability.




Physical & Work Environment:


  • Frequent use of hands and fingers, talking, and hearing.




  • Occasional walking, kneeling, crouching, and lifting.




  • Vision requirements include close and distance v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ust focus.




  • The facility environment can vary in noise and temperature.
